is a platforming video game developed and published by Nintendo for the Game Boy. It debuted in Japan on October 21, 1992, in the United States on November 1, 1992, and in Europe on January 28, 1993. Like its predecessor Super Mario Land, Super Mario Land 2 was created by Gunpei Yokoi rather than series creator Shigeru Miyamoto. Super Mario Land 2 is also the first game to feature Wario. At 4 megabit, it was one of the largest games on the Game Boy at the time of its release.
